The new Aper APEX1 is a modular, minimal tent that incorporates the bicycle as part of its structure to meet the unique demands of bikepacking. With a tiny one-liter pack size and a trail weight as low as 480 grams, there’s a lot to like. Learn more about the APEX1 Kickstarter campaign here…
The Stayer Cycles Trailmate Rack is a lightweight steel rear rack hand-built in East London with their rugged rAwrAw raw-look powder coat. It’s versatile, adjustable for fit, and has dual strap bars and an integrated light mount. Find all the details here.

Thailand’s Buffalo Bags just released their latest limited edition bag line. This time, they’re printed using the camera-less photographic process known as a cyanotype, resulting in a one-of-a-kind print of leaves and bike parts. Check out the collection here…
The new Restrap Rolltop Hydration Vest builds on the British maker’s Race Hydration Vest with a larger, fully waterproof 14L capacity designed for remote bike routes and mountain adventures. Find details and two videos here…
